My father has one. Not because he wanted 3d but because its pretty hard to buy a new flat screen one without it these days. I think he has a Samsung.

Anyway I wasn't very impressed to be honest. The need to wear glasses is a killer for me. You're stuffed if you have one more person who wants to watch something than you have glasses. And the glasses are not cheap as they have a battery and have to be switched on and off when you use them, unlike the cheapo ones you get at the cinema. Then there is the fact that there is hardly any 3d content on tv here and its hard to see that there ever will be, so its restricted mostly to movies you buy.

One potentially awesome feature that I love though is some 3d TVs can be set up so that while you and a friend are playing Playstation for example you both put on the glasses and you see a totally different image on the screen from each other - no split-screen multiplayer anymore. As 3d uses two images and merges them using the glasses all this mode does is block one of the images for each player so they see their own screen (but obviously not in 3d). Take that to its logical conclusion and you could have 2 different channels at the same time on the same screen. That to me is a far better feature than 3d. I could watch football or play ps3 using headphones for the sound while Mrs CL-Ed watches something else. Now THAT would be useful.
